Welcome to the Paletteguard crew! Before you run the contrast audit against the Mossfield staging site, copy audit.env.example to audit.env in the repo root. The crawler needs permission to fetch gated pages, otherwise half the report comes back empty. So make sure your audit.env includes the access token line shown right below this.

secret setting of taduf-bahip: COURIER_KEY5=49c55

## Deployment

Textgate's encoding sniffer runs as a sidecar next to the upload service. Deploy both together; the sniffer inspects the first 64 KB of each uploaded text file and tags it before storage. Mismatched tags block ingestion, so keep the confidence threshold sane. The sidecar reads its runtime settings from the values below.

deployment values, yafop-fahap:
[lamwyn]
team = silath
access_code = ac_166fb2
host = lamwyn.orvexgrid.example
port = 9300
owner = pelael.praius
peer = istiel.zarqeldyn.corp

Runbook: Account Recovery — Quillgate Auth. Following the stale-cache postmortem (session tokens cached in Relayer after password reset, letting old credentials work for up to 14 minutes), recovery now forcibly purges the Relayer node set before issuing a new session. If the purge RPC fails, fall back to manual recovery via the Quillgate admin shell. Reviewers: confirm the purge call precedes token mint in the diff. The manual flow requires the vault passphrase, shown below.

vault phrase of tagag-fawef = lammir-ulaiel-oliax-belox-eliox-ulaok-gilael-norys-holox-fenir